The Asia-Pacific Trade Agreement (APTA), previously known as the Bangkok Agreement [1] and renamed 2 November 2005, [2] was signed in 1975. It is the oldest preferential trade agreement between countries in the Asia-Pacific region.
The American Physical Therapy Association (APTA) is an American individual membership professional organization representing more than 100,000 member physical therapists, physical therapist assistants, and students of physical therapy.
APTA's Board of Directors is the 112-member governing body of the association. The individuals that preside on the APTA Board of Directors are elected and appointed by APTA members to oversee the management of the association. Elections are held each fall during APTA's annual business meeting, and nominations typically open in June of each year.

On 23 October 2017, the President of Afghanistan Ashraf Ghani announced that "The Afghanistan and Pakistan Trade Agreement (APTA) has expired" [38] and issued a decree banning Pakistani trucks from entering the country via the Torkham and Spin Boldak border crossings, TOLOnews reported.
